The first one is definately my favorite. It has a moody feel to it. I like the toning you chose as well. For some reason I also really like the conversion in sky color.

Though the second one is pretty, it doesn't have much 'snap' for me. This might be in part due to the amount of noise that is noticably visible. I'm not sure if it was taken at a low resolution or just compressed for web too much.
